mamlatdar

/məmlaːtˈɖar/

Definitions

1. noun

a government official in India, responsible for administrative work in a taluka or a group of villages

“The mamlatdar visited the village to ensure that the local government’s projects were on track.”

2. noun

a sub-collector or deputy collector in the revenue department of a state government in India

“The mamlatdar of the district was responsible for overseeing the distribution of funds to local municipalities.”
